ACC: Mensagem de erro "Referência circular causada pelo alias"

IMPORTANTE: Este artigo foi traduzido por um sistema de tradução automática (também designado por Machine Translation ou MT), não tendo sido portanto traduzido ou revisto por pessoas. A Microsoft possui artigos traduzidos por aplicações (MT) e artigos traduzidos por tradutores profissionais, com o objetivo de oferecer em português a totalidade dos artigos existentes na base de dados de suporte. No entanto, a tradução automática não é sempre perfeita, podendo conter erros de vocabulário, sintaxe ou gramática. A Microsoft não é responsável por incoerências, erros ou prejuízos ocorridos em decorrência da utilização dos artigos MT por parte dos nossos clientes. A Microsoft realiza atualizações freqüentes ao software de tradução automática (MT). Obrigado.

Clique aqui para ver a versão em Inglês deste artigo: 97526
Este artigo foi arquivado. É oferecido "como está" e não será mais atualizado.
Iniciante: Requer conhecimento da interface do usuário em computadores de usuário único.

Sintomas
Ao tentar executar uma consulta, a consulta falhar, e você receber a seguinte mensagem de erro:
Referência circular causada pelo alias '< nome do campo >' na lista SELECT da definição de consulta.
Causa
O alias ou rótulo, de um campo calculado não pode ser idêntico a qualquer um dos nomes de campo usados para calcular o campo.
Resolução
Alterar o nome do alias ou rótulo usado pela expressão calculada ou permitir que o Microsoft Access atribui automaticamente um alias ou uma etiqueta.
Mais Informações

Etapas para reproduzir o problema


  1. Abra o exemplo banco de dados Northwind.mdb (ou NWIND.MDB no versões 1.x e 2.0).
  2. Crie a seguinte consulta com base na tabela Produtos:
          Query: Test Query      -----------------------------------      Type: Select Query        Field: UnitPrice: [UnitPrice]/100        Table: Products						

    Observação: Em versões 1.x e 2.0, há um espaço no nome do campo Preço unitário.
  3. No menu consulta, clique em executar. Observe que você recebe a seguinte mensagem de erro:
    Referência circular causada pelo alias 'PreçoUnitário' na lista SELECT da definição de consulta.
Para resolver o erro, substitua o rótulo de PreçoUnitário preço. Por exemplo:
Campo: Preço: [PreçoUnitário] / 100
Observação: Em versões 1.x e 2.0, há um espaço no preço unitário.
Referências
Para obter mais informações sobre como renomear campos em consultas, procure no índice da Ajuda por "Renomeando campos" ou pergunte ao Assistente do Office do Microsoft Access 97.

Aviso: este artigo foi traduzido automaticamente

Propriedades

ID do Artigo: 97526 - Última Revisão: 12/04/2015 09:25:31 - Revisão: 2.1

Microsoft Access 1.0 Standard Edition, Microsoft Access 1.1 Standard Edition, Microsoft Access 2.0 Standard Edition, Microsoft Access 95 Standard Edition, Microsoft Access 97 Standard Edition

  • kbnosurvey kbarchive kbmt kberrmsg kbprb kbusage KB97526 KbMtpt
Comentários